Proceeding contribution from Lord Garnier (Conservative) in the House of Commons on Tuesday, 18 October 2005. It occurred during Debate on bill on Identity Cards Bill.


Identity Cards Bill

When my right hon. Friend asks the Minister to place that document in the Library, will he also ask him to place in the Library a draft of the 60 statutory instruments that the Bill will give the Secretary of State the power to produce?
